150 soldiers from Arizona National Guard deploy to Afghanistan

The soldiers from the 235th Engineer Battalion said goodbye to their families here in Arizona before heading out.

PHOENIX — There was not a dry eye in the room as 150 soldiers from the Army National Guard left Arizona this morning for a yearlong deployment to Afghanistan. 

Mother of four Christie Pounders had her hands full during Sunday morning’s military send-off ceremony. 

“It’s rough, We are used to him leaving everyone once in a while but this one is different because it’s for so long,” Pounders said.

Her husband David Pounders will be deploying to Afghanistan for the next year.

The ceremony held at Arizona National Guard Papago Park Military Reservation recognized the sacrifice each guard member is making.

The 150 soldiers are from 235th Engineer Battalion.

"It’s tough no matter what but you just go a day at a time,” Pounders said.

But not before, hugs, kisses and plenty of tears.
